THE CHALLENGE

In America, over 260 million legal problems emerge annually, but there are only enough lawyers to address a fraction of these needs!

The Justice Gap By The Numbers:

  • 86% of low-income Americans receive inadequate or no legal help
  • 76% of civil cases have at least one self-represented party
  • 71% of low-income households experienced at least one civil legal problem last year

This isn’t just a legal problem – it’s a design, technology, and systems challenge.

WHY THIS MATTERS

When people can’t access legal help, the consequences are profound:

  • Families lose homes to wrongful evictions
  • Domestic violence survivors can’t secure protection
  • Veterans struggle to access benefits they’ve earned
  • Small businesses fail due to preventable legal issues
  • Communities lose faith in the justice system
